Sports Inquirer Show 167: Atlanta United, Atlanta United 2, NBA Playoffs and coaching hires, Euros

In this edition of The Sports Inquirer Show, we start with the Original Free Kick highlighting Atlanta United’s scoreless draw against the New York City Red Bulls with audio from manager Gabriel Heinze and player Miles Robinson (3:45-13:17), Atlanta United 2’s home loss to Oklahoma City with audio from manager Jack Collison along with players Caleb Wiley and Chris Allen (13:18-23:27), and the European Championships and Copa America (23:27-27:37). We also break down the NBA Playoffs particularly the potential trouble for the Atlanta Hawks and Trae Young’s ankle injury, the emergence of Khris Middleton for the Milwaukee Bucks and two-way dominance of DeAndre Ayton for the Phoenix Suns as well as the coaching carousel particularly how new head coaches are good like Chanucey Billups in Portland and Ime Udoka in Boston, retreads like Rick Carlisle in Indiana are OK and retreads like Jason Kidd in Dallas are bad (27:38-43:17). Plus we discuss the fan crash on the opening day of the Tour De France, Max Verstappen and Red Bull dominating the Stryian Grand Prix in Formula 1 racing and the United States Olympic Trials in gymnastics and track and field with Simone Biles showcasing elite talent once again (43:18-49:24).
